Files
gtk/gdk
Tor Lillqvist 0f7099e308 Bug 520286 - Non-deletable window has no minimize / maximize buttons
2008-03-10  Tor Lillqvist  <tml@novell.com>

	Bug 520286 - Non-deletable window has no minimize / maximize buttons

	* gdk/win32/gdkmain-win32.c (_gdk_win32_window_style_to_string):
	New debugging output function that decodes a set of WS_* bits.

	* gdk/win32/gdkprivate-win32.h: Declare it.

	* gdk/win32/gdkwindow-win32.c (update_single_system_menu_entry):
	New function that enables or disables one menu entry in the system
	menu of a top-level window. (The corresponding decoration will
	then also be enabled or disabled (grayed).)

	(update_style_bits): Do as the comment says and don't try to
	update the window style based on the GdkWMFunctions set for the
	window.
		   
	(update_system_menu): New function that enables or disables the
	system menu entries based on a window's stored set of
	GdkWMFunctions.

	(gdk_window_set_functions): Call update_system_menu() instead of
	update_style_bits().


svn path=/trunk/; revision=19743
2008-03-10 15:48:06 +00:00
..
2007-12-13 11:18:45 +00:00
2008-02-15 19:02:44 +00:00
1999-09-28 20:19:13 +00:00
2007-11-25 06:51:19 +00:00
2006-12-29 18:43:40 +00:00
2005-07-12 05:09:13 +00:00
2007-11-25 06:51:19 +00:00
2002-06-20 23:59:27 +00:00
2005-07-12 05:09:13 +00:00
2005-07-12 05:09:13 +00:00
2005-07-12 05:09:13 +00:00
2005-07-12 05:09:13 +00:00
2006-05-14 03:58:06 +00:00
2005-07-12 05:09:13 +00:00
2007-05-24 05:51:56 +00:00
2007-05-24 05:51:56 +00:00
2005-07-12 05:09:13 +00:00
2008-02-15 19:02:44 +00:00
2007-12-13 18:27:05 +00:00
2005-09-06 19:25:47 +00:00
2005-07-12 05:09:13 +00:00
2006-12-21 05:11:00 +00:00